Southeast Community College PTA Program Overview

Southeast Community College’s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) program in Lincoln, Nebraska offers a hands-on pathway to a rewarding health care career. Students earn an Associate of Applied Science (A.A.S.) degree after completing 67.5 credit hours over two years, including foundational courses in anatomy, physiology, and medical terminology, as well as specialized PTA coursework like kinesiology, neurological rehabilitation, and multiple clinical education experiences at local healthcare facilities.
The curriculum is designed for full-time students starting each fall semester. Admission is competitive; applicants must complete prerequisites with strong GPAs and submit documentation such as immunizations and CPR certification. The estimated total cost for the program is about $7,570—making it one of the more affordable accredited options in the region.

Graduates are eligible to sit for the National Physical Therapy Examination (NPTE), allowing them to become licensed PTAs nationwide. SCC boasts high job placement rates: 100% of graduates seeking employment found positions within a year (2022–23 data).
